Flying from Kitakyushu Airport (KKJ) to Tokyo: what you need to know
Approximately 1 hour 45 minutes is how long you can expect to be in the air on a direct flight from Kitakyushu Airport to Tokyo.
Tokyo and Kita Kyushu (where Kitakyushu Airport is located) are both in the UTC+9 timezone. That means you won't need to account for any time differences.
The busiest route is from Kitakyushu Airport (KKJ) to Haneda Airport (HND). There are 93 services every week between these two airports. If you'd like to get on your way as soon as you can, the earliest flight from KKJ to HND is the 06:10 STARFLYER service. If you prefer to leave later in the day, the last departure is at 21:35 with JAL.

KKJ is about 16 kilometres from central Kita Kyushu. If you're driving, ride-sharing or catching a cab from the centre, it'll take 30 minutes or so to arrive, depending on traffic conditions.

Airports in Tokyo
Haneda Airport (HND)
Haneda Airport (HND) to central Tokyo takes around 15 minutes by car. The centre is roughly 16 kilometres away.

Narita International Airport (NRT)
After your flight from Kitakyushu Airport to Tokyo has hit the runway, you can make your way to the city centre in around 1 hour by car. Central Tokyo is roughly 64 kilometres from Narita International Airport (NRT).
